To reply, visit: > https://git.reviewboard.kde.org/r/118374/ > ----------------------------------------------------------- > > (Updated May 28, 2014, 8:32 a.m.) > > > Review request for Build System, Extra Cmake Modules and KDE Frameworks. > > > Repository: extra-cmake-modules > > > Description > ------- > > Fix finding of Qt5LinguistTools on some systems > > Although ECM does not make use of a compiler directly, the language > affects the search path for CMake packages; in particular, a package > installed to /usr/lib64/cmake will not be found if NONE is passed as the > language argument to project(). This meant that a 64-bit version of > Qt5LinguistTools would not be found on systems where 64-bit libraries > are not installed in the "default architecture" location (/usr/lib). > > With this change, the configure step performs some otherwise-unnecessary > tests. We minimise this by explicitly specifying the C language (which > is also what some of the tests use), rather than letting it be the > default (which is C and C++). > > > Diffs > ----- > > CMakeLists.txt 369bc948c606e444ea880a416d8a36606b198f27 > > Diff: https://git.reviewboard.kde.org/r/118374/diff/ > > > Testing > ------- > > Configures, builds, tests pass, installs. > > > Thanks, > > Alex Merry > >
